Driving a car comes with a responsibility that goes beyond just sitting behind the wheel, because it must be taken into account that there is not just one road user, but that there are several others besides the driver.
Therefore, to ensure a safe journey and be prepared for any eventuality, it is essential to have certain elements in a car that can be classified as essential and that every driver must have in their vehicle.
Basic objects inside a car
- Personal and vehicle documents
It is always important to have your driver’s license, vehicle registration card and any other relevant documents such as: B. the Soat to have with you. This will help you avoid legal complications in the event of detention.
A first aid kit should contain basic items like bandages, gauze, disinfectant, scissors, tape and gloves. These can be crucial in minor accidents.
It is important to have a set of basic tools such as wrenches, screwdrivers and pliers as these can be of great help in solving minor problems on the go.
A battery-operated or rechargeable flashlight is crucial, especially if problems arise while out and about at night. This can be useful when changing tires or checking the engine.
In the event of a flat tire, a hydraulic jack and wheel wrench are essential to raise the vehicle and replace the damaged tire.
On a car, it is important that the tire is inflated and in good condition. It’s important to check your pressure regularly.
- High-visibility vest and warning triangles
These elements are necessary to signal a breakdown or an accident and thus increase visibility and safety on the road.
- Non-perishable food and water
It’s important to have a bottle of water and some non-perishable food in the car in case you get stranded or find yourself in an emergency situation.
A set of jumper cables can help you if your vehicle’s battery is dead.
- Mobile phone and charger
A cell phone with a charged battery is essential to be able to call for help in an emergency or accident.
These ten essential elements can make the difference between a smooth trip and one full of complications. It is the responsibility of every responsible driver to be prepared for any situation on the road. Don’t forget to regularly check that these items in your vehicle are in perfect condition and complete.
